王尘宇王尘宇

研究百度干SEO做推广变成一个被互联网搞的人

什么是全站开发(什么是全站开发工程师)


全站开发和全站开发工程师是什么?详细解析

全站开发是指开发一个完整的网站,包括前端界面、后端逻辑和数据库等各个方面。全站开发工程师则是负责全站开发的专业人员。下面将详细解析全站开发和全站开发工程师。

什么是全站开发?

全站开发是指从网站的规划、设计到开发、测试、部署和维护等全过程,涵盖了网站的所有方面。具体包括以下几个方面:

1. 前端开发:前端开发是指实现网站的用户界面,包括网站的布局、设计、交互和动画等。前端开发需要掌握HTML、CSS、JavaScript等技术,同时需要了解响应式设计、浏览器兼容性和性能优化等方面的知识。

2. 后端开发:后端开发是指实现网站的逻辑和功能,包括数据处理、业务逻辑、安全性和性能等方面。后端开发需要掌握编程语言(如PHP、Python、Java等)、数据库(如MySQL、MongoDB等)和Web框架(如Django、Laravel等)等技术。

3. 数据库设计:数据库设计是指设计网站的数据结构和数据存储方式,包括表的设计、关系的建立和索引的优化等方面。数据库设计需要掌握数据库原理、SQL语言和数据建模等知识。

4. 网站测试:网站测试是指测试网站的功能、性能和安全等方面,包括单元测试、集成测试和验收测试等。网站测试需要掌握测试方法和工具,如Selenium、JMeter等。

5. 网站部署和维护:网站部署是指将网站上线到服务器上,包括服务器的配置、环境的搭建和代码的发布等。网站维护是指对网站进行常规的更新、修复和升级等,保证网站的正常运行和安全性。

什么是全站开发工程师?

全站开发工程师是指负责全站开发的专业人员,需要掌握前端开发、后端开发、数据库设计、网站测试和网站部署等方面的知识。全站开发工程师需要具备以下几个方面的能力:

1. 编程能力:全站开发工程师需要掌握至少一门编程语言,如PHP、Python、Java等,并能够熟练运用Web框架和数据库等技术。

2. 系统设计能力:全站开发工程师需要具备系统设计的能力,能够设计出高性能、高可用和易维护的网站系统。

3. 团队协作能力:全站开发工程师需要具备良好的团队协作能力,能够与UI设计师、产品经理和测试工程师等协同工作,完成网站的开发和维护。

4. 自我学习能力:全站开发工程师需要具备自我学习能力,能够持续学习新的技术和工具,保持自己的竞争力。

全站开发和全站开发工程师的意义

全站开发和全站开发工程师的意义在于:

1. 提高网站的质量和效率:全站开发可以确保网站的各个方面都得到充分的考虑和实现,从而提高网站的质量和效率。

2. 降低开发成本和时间:全站开发可以避免由于各个部分之间的不兼容和协调带来的问题,从而降低开发成本和时间。

3. 增强用户体验:全站开发可以实现更好的用户体验,从而提高用户的满意度和忠诚度。

结语

全站开发和全站开发工程师是现代网站开发的重要组成部分,需要掌握多种技术和能力。对于企业来说,拥有全站开发工程师可以提高网站的质量和效率,降低开发成本和时间,增强用户体验。对于个人来说,成为全站开发工程师可以拥有更广泛的职业发展和更高的薪资水平。

相关文章

评论列表

发表评论:
验证码

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。